Hyderabad: Two siblings, both boys, who were reported missing since Tuesday were found dead in a pit filled with water at a construction site in Uppal Bhagayath on Wednesday.

They are suspected to have accidentally drowned in it, police said.


As per available information, the boys identified as Manikanta (12) and Arjun (10) who are children of Venkatesh and Sujatha from Uppal had gone out to play with their friends informing their parents on Tuesday afternoon, but did not return.

Their parents and relatives who realized the children were missing searched for him in all possible places, but could not find them. They approached the police and lodged a missing complaint. Even as the police and the family members were searching for the children, the construction workers and locals found the children dead in the pit and informed the police.

According to the police, while playing, the duo are suspected to have come near in the vicinity of the site where a community hall was being constructed. The pits were dug up for construction of pillars. The children had slipped and fell into the pit, which was filled with rain water and drowned.

On receiving information, the Uppal police reached the spot and with the help of DRF personnel retrieved the bodies and shifted them to the hospital for autopsy.

A case was booked and is being investigated.
